Driving India’s Drone Innovation

EndureAir Systems, a Noida-based deep-tech UAV startup, has raised ₹25 crore in its latest funding round led by IAN Alpha Fund, with additional support from IAN Angel Fund. This investment positions the company to expand its indigenous drone capabilities across defense, logistics, and enterprise sectors. EndureAir’s mission is to create reliable, high-performance un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) designed and developed entirely in India, leveraging advanced research and in-house software and hardware expertise.

The infusion of funds will accelerate R&D, expand operational capabilities, and strengthen collaborations with both government agencies and commercial partners. With drones becoming an essential component of modern logistics and defense infrastructure, EndureAir is emerging as a key player in India’s UAV ecosystem.

Founding and Vision

Founded in 2018 by Dr. Abhishek, a professor of aerospace engineering at IIT Kanpur, along with his former students Rama Krishna and Chirag Jain, EndureAir began as a research-driven enterprise focused on UAV innovation. The founders envisioned a homegrown solution for India’s growing defense and commercial UAV needs, aiming to reduce dependence on imported drones and proprietary software systems.

The company’s approach emphasizes in-house design, development, and assembly, allowing greater control over performance, customization, and integration with local infrastructure. Over the years, EndureAir has secured a strong intellectual property portfolio, including eight patents related to rotorcraft and UAV systems.

Product Portfolio: Drones for Every Mission

EndureAir’s UAV offerings span a wide range of applications, from high-altitude logistics to micro-scale rescue operations:

Sabal Series: Heavy-Lift Logistics Drones

The Sabal series is designed for payload delivery ranging from 10 kg to 70 kg. These drones are capable of transporting supplies in challenging terrains where traditional vehicles cannot operate efficiently. A 20 kg variant of the Sabal has already been inducted into the Indian Army’s Eastern Command, demonstrating operational reliability in defense scenarios.

Vibhram: Long-Endurance Health & Supply Missions

Vibhram drones have been used in Telangana’s “Medicine from the Sky” initiative, delivering vaccines and critical medical supplies to remote areas. The platform offers long flight endurance and precise delivery capabilities, ensuring essential goods reach regions with limited road access.

Alakh: Nano-UAV for Rescue Operations

The Alakh series is a nano-UAV designed for critical rescue operations and rapid deployment in disaster scenarios. It has been deployed in response to the Chamoli cloudburst, Silkyara Tunnel collapse, and earthquake relief missions in Turkey, assisting first responders with aerial reconnaissance and real-time situational data.

Strategic Collaborations: Partnerships to Scale

EndureAir has formed strategic partnerships to enhance both its technological capabilities and operational reach:

  • Bharat Electronics Limited (BEL): Co-development of high-altitude logistics drones capable of operating in extreme conditions, including mountainous regions.

  • Druk Holding & Investments (DHI), Bhutan: Pilot programs to deliver goods to remote monasteries, testing UAV-based logistics solutions in challenging terrains.

These collaborations not only improve the technological sophistication of EndureAir drones but also expand their practical applications, including cross-border logistics and defense operations.

Use of Funds: Fueling Expansion and R&D

The ₹25 crore funding will be strategically deployed across several key areas:

  • Defense UAVs: Strengthening EndureAir’s offerings for the Indian Armed Forces, including high-altitude and heavy-lift drones.

  • Enterprise Applications: Expanding into commercial sectors such as logistics, agriculture, and emergency response.

  • Next-Generation Platforms: Developing advanced aerial robotics, AI-enabled navigation, and autonomous flight capabilities to enhance operational efficiency.

The funding will also support scaling manufacturing processes, improving supply chains, and investing in software development for UAV flight management systems.

Industry Recognition and Achievements

EndureAir’s innovations have earned national and international recognition:

  • Stage 3 winner at the NIST First Responder USA Challenge, highlighting the utility of its drones in emergency response.

  • Awarded Start-up of the Year at the Aerospace and Defence Awards 2022.

  • Selected as a Forbes India Top 200 Company at DGEMS 2023, reflecting its growth potential and industry impact.

Additionally, co-founders Rama Krishna and Chirag Jain have been featured in Forbes India’s 30 Under 30 list in the Industry & Manufacturing category, acknowledging their contributions to UAV innovation and entrepreneurship.

The Indian UAV Market: Growing Opportunities

India’s UAV market is experiencing rapid growth, driven by defense modernization, logistics needs, and the rise of e-commerce. Government initiatives such as drone corridors and Drone Rules 2021 have facilitated broader adoption of UAV technology, creating opportunities for startups like EndureAir to scale.

Drones are increasingly critical in logistics, especially in regions with difficult terrain or limited road access. High-altitude UAVs can deliver essential supplies to remote areas, while heavy-lift drones support defense operations, infrastructure inspection, and industrial applications.

The convergence of defense and commercial UAV applications positions EndureAir to capture a significant share of the market. By focusing on indigenous development, the company strengthens national self-reliance in UAV technology.

Technology Edge: In-House Development

EndureAir differentiates itself through end-to-end in-house development. The company designs its rotorcraft, flight control software, payload integration systems, and communication modules internally. This vertical integration allows greater flexibility, reliability, and customization for mission-specific needs.

Key technological features include:

  • Autonomous flight with obstacle avoidance

  • Long-endurance battery and hybrid propulsion systems

  • Real-time data transmission for monitoring and logistics

  • Modular payload systems adaptable for diverse missions

This technological edge not only supports defense contracts but also positions EndureAir for broader enterprise applications, including industrial inspections, agriculture monitoring, and disaster relief.
